Principles of cooking fish

Almost all types of fish can be boiled. At the same time, it is still better to cook very small varieties in another way.

Let's look at how to cook fish correctly:

  1. Aquatic life cooked whole tends to be especially juicy. Gutted or filleted fish is cut at an angle of 90° into portioned pieces. To prevent the pieces from falling apart during cooking, a small transverse cut is made on the skin. You need to cook the fish in a small amount of liquid. The best option is when it lightly covers the product. How long to cook fish is described below.
  2. When cooking large fish, pour cold, slightly salted water over it so that it warms up at the same time as the liquid. Small or portioned fish are dipped in hot water to prevent them from boiling.
  3. During the cooking process of the sea creature, bay leaves, peppercorns, salt, herbs and vegetables are added to the water. The onion must be cut into small cubes. The fish will acquire a special taste and aroma and will not become overcooked if you add a little lemon juice or table vinegar to the broth during cooking.
  4. Fresh mushrooms, wine or lemon juice added during the cooking process perfectly enhance the taste. Do not allow the liquid to boil intensely. It is recommended to remove the fish only before serving. The remaining broth is not poured out; it is used to prepare various sauces. You can also boil fish by steaming, in a slow cooker or double boiler.

How many minutes to cook fish?

Fish does not require long-term cooking, otherwise it becomes dry, tough, and loses its visual appeal and benefits. There is no definite answer to the question posed; it all depends on its variety and size.

Let's consider how long to cook sea and freshwater fish:

  • smelt – 5 min.;
  • mackerel and pollock – 10 minutes;
  • whole carp – 45 minutes, in portions – 30 minutes;
  • capelin and catfish – 10 min.;
  • perch – 17 min.;
  • pangasius – 12 min.;
  • stellate sturgeon, sturgeon up to 0.5 kg – 60-70 min., cut into portions – 30 min.;
  • hake – 35 minutes;
  • trout, pink salmon, pike perch – 15 minutes;
  • salmon – 30 min.;
  • herring, sterlet, cod, flounder – 20 min.;
  • pike – 25 min.

Some tricks for boiling fish

To get a tasty dish, it is not enough to know how long to cook the fish. It is necessary to pay attention to some features of this process.

  1. You need to salt the fish at the end of cooking to preserve its taste.
  2. To prepare the main dish, the fish is poured with hot water at the rate of two liters per kilogram of product.
  3. To ensure that large fish cooks evenly, it is recommended to cut it into pieces. And small carcasses are cooked whole.
  4. Excess water degrades the taste of fish, as does intense boiling. The rule here is: the less, the better.
  5. It is advisable to boil catfish and sturgeon fish in large pieces and cut into portions immediately before serving. These types are distinguished by the tenderness of their meat, so you don’t need to add a lot of spices and seasonings during the cooking process to preserve the natural taste.
  6. Small fish should not be placed in boiling water. A sharp temperature change will cause the delicate skin to burst, resulting in the dish losing its appearance. Among other things, the broth will become cloudy. The carcass, cut into pieces, is dipped into hot water, and small fish - into boiling water, but the heat is immediately turned down.

Seasonings for cooking

If you have decided how many minutes to cook the fish, but don’t know what to add to the broth, read the information about seasonings:

  1. If a dish is prepared from delicate fish with a weakly expressed taste, then a minimal set of seasonings is used. White roots and salt are best.
  2. If, on the contrary, the fish has a rich taste (carp, silver carp), carrots, onions, bay leaves and black peppercorns are added during cooking.
  3. If the fish is river and has a pungent odor, cucumber pickle will help eliminate it. It is poured into the broth.

Before serving the fish to the table, it is better not to remove it from the broth, but you should not leave it in it for more than half an hour. If the fish was prepared for two meals, then it is better to store it in a container, lightly watering it with broth.

If you plan to use fish broth in the future to prepare sauces, you should use a minimum of salt during cooking.

How to determine readiness?

Often the phrase “boil the fish until done” is written in recipes. How much it? Let's look at the answer to the question below.

An important point in cooking fish is to determine the readiness of the dish in time and remove it from the heat. If the carcass remains undercooked, this will not only spoil its taste, but also increase the risk of parasite infection. And, on the contrary, if the fish is overcooked, it loses its taste and acquires a loose appearance and texture.

To determine the readiness of the product, you can use a wooden stick or toothpick and make a puncture. If the skewer easily enters the flesh and a clear liquid comes out of it, then the fish is ready. When it is pierced with force, a cloudy liquid oozes out of it, which means the fish needs to be cooked.

If the fish is cooked whole, a sure way to determine its readiness is to try to separate the fin; on cooked fish it comes off easily.

Another option for determining readiness is based on external signs. For example. Experts say that the eyes of the finished fish turn white and protrude outward. The degree of readiness of the fillet during the cooking process is determined by the formation of light white flakes of coagulated protein between the muscles.

Boiling fish: classic recipe

To prepare boiled fish according to the traditional recipe you will need:

  • fillet of flounder or tilapia;
  • salt, black pepper;
  • vinegar or juice of half a lemon;
  • garlic;
  • bulb;
  • carrot.

Fish fillets are washed in running water. Place in a saucepan. Pour in cold water so that it covers the fish, add finely chopped onion and carrots, and place on medium heat. The broth should boil moderately, then add 1 teaspoon of salt and 1 tbsp. spoon of lemon juice. Cooking time is calculated based on the weight of the fish, on average it is 5 minutes. for every 500 g. As soon as the fish is cooked, it is served to the table with a side dish of vegetables or rice.

Beneficial and harmful properties of fish broth

✅ Useful

  1. Compensates for the lack of nutrients during diets.
  2. It has a low calorie content (on average about 50 kcal per 100 g).
  3. Contains useful substances such as folic acid, magnesium, polyunsaturated fats, iodine.
  4. Rich in vitamins A, B1, B2, B3, B6, B9, B12, C, D, E, PP.
  5. Normalizes the functioning of the gallbladder and digestive system.
  6. Speeds up metabolism.

It is recommended to include broth from cod fillet or other nutritious fish into the diet of children aged 8 months and older (in the absence of allergies) at least once a week. You should simply cook it by adding the fish to salted water.

Thanks to the rich content of vitamins and microelements that are beneficial for the child’s body, this dish will be an excellent addition to the child’s diet.

❌ Harmful

  1. The ability to cause an allergic reaction.
  2. The ability of fish, when exposed to unfavorable natural conditions, to accumulate salts of harmful metals and toxic substances.
  3. Contraindications for people with liver, kidney and cardiovascular diseases.

The surest way to choose good, fresh fish is to buy live fish. If this is not possible, you should choose by smell. Freshly caught fish is distinguished by a barely perceptible sweetish smell or its complete absence.
